Ádám Császi (1978) is a Hungarian screenwriter and director. He graduated in film from the Hungarian Film Academy – and also studied English. His short films One Week (1 hét, 2004), Weak Days (Gyengébb napok, 2008) and Celebration (Ünnep, 2010) were successfully presented at a number of European festivals.
